Skip to content

Commit 31a4dfc

Browse files
authored
fix: modity type of size to tuple[int, int] (#251)
Signed-off-by: ktro2828 <kotaro.uetake@tier4.jp>
1 parent 9c0cd60 commit 31a4dfc

1 file changed

Lines changed: 4 additions & 2 deletions

File tree

t4_devkit/schema/tables/object_ann.py

Lines changed: 4 additions & 2 deletions
Original file line numberDiff line numberDiff line change
@@ -24,11 +24,13 @@ class RLEMask:
2424
"""A dataclass to represent segmentation mask compressed by RLE.
2525
2626
Attributes:
27-
size (list[int, int]): Size of image ordering (width, height).
27+
size (tuple[int, int]): Size of image ordering (width, height).
2828
counts (str): RLE compressed mask data.
2929
"""
3030

31-
size: list[int, int] = field(validator=validators.deep_iterable(validators.instance_of(int)))
31+
size: tuple[int, int] = field(
32+
converter=tuple, validator=validators.deep_iterable(validators.instance_of(int))
33+
)
3234
counts: str = field(validator=validators.instance_of(str))
3335

3436
@property

0 commit comments

Comments
 (0)